NIMASA will begin disbursement of the CVFF after presidential approval

The Nigerian Maritime Administration and Safety Agency (NIMASA) will begin disbursement of the Cabotage Vessel Financing Fund (CVFF) following the approval of President Bola Tinubu. The Minister of Marine and Blue Economy, Adegboyega Oyetola, announced the development during the commissioning of the NIMASA-UNILAG Institute of Maritime Studies at the University of Lagos. Police started an operation to rescue 15 passengers who were kidnapped in the waters of Cross River

Police agencies in Cross River have initiated coordinated search and rescue operations for 15 passengers abducted by gunmen on the Calabar–Oron waterway on Friday. A Navy officer told reporters at the weekend that gunmen ambushed a ferry carrying passengers. A passenger ferry loaded from Calabar was traveling to Oron in Akwa Ibom State. Lagos Government presents comprehensive cybersecurity guidelines to strengthen digital security

The Lagos State Government has released a set of cybersecurity guidelines, a strategic framework designed to improve digital security for businesses, public institutions and residents.This development represents another decisive step in Lagos’ mission to become a SMART, secure and globally competitive digital hub.As Africa’s fastest-growing tech ecosystem, home to thousands of businesses, Lagos faces growing exposure to cyber risks.
